Hubie Halloween
Hubie Halloween is not a horror movie in the category of scary but a comic family movie with Halloween as a theme. Very suitable for those who actually prefer not to watch horror. The cast is full of famous names like Adam Sandler, Julie Bowen, Maya Rudolph, Ray Liotta, Rob Schneider, Shaquille O’Neal, Steve Buscemi, and more.
Every year Hubie Dubois makes sure that his city can safely celebrate Halloween. This year, with an escaped criminal and a new local resident, Hubie is extra vigilant. As soon as people start disappearing, Hubie does everything he can to convince the police and local residents that danger is lurking. But, nobody believes him, so Hubie knows he is the only one who can stop it.

A Nightmare on Elm Street
This classic among horror films got a remake in 2010 with Rooney Mara, Jackie Earle Haley, Katie Cassidy, and Kyle Gallner and can now be streamed on Netflix. This version is not exactly the same as the original from 1984 and goes more into the origins of Freddie Krueger. Of course, you can choose whether you go for the classic or the new one.
A Nightmare on Elm Street takes place around the friends: Dean, Chris, Nancy, Quentin, and Jesse, who in their dreams are haunted by a figure devised with burns and razors on his hands. It turns out that the friends, who thought they got to know each other for the first time in high school, share a further past with each other. A past related to the murder of Freddy Krueger. The more memories the girlfriend has, the more dangerous the nightmares become, with even deadly consequences.

A Quiet Place
Hollywood sometimes shows its ironic side. Who would have thought that Michael Bay – the uncrowned king of noisy popcorn entertainment – would link his name to a film in which everything revolves around being quiet? He acts as a producer, but fortunately, his fascination with explosions didn’t affect the end result. All praise goes to actor and director John Krasinski, who made an oppressive horror debut with A Quiet Place.
What if you live in a world where you cannot make a sound because otherwise, mysterious murdering creatures will come at you? While watching this film, you hardly dare to make a sound yourself.

The Haunted Mansion
This classic by Disney, with Eddie Murphy, is scary and super funny. A good choice for a cozy Halloween night with friends or family. I remember that my mom used to love this film, so it’s a perfect fit for a family movie.
A movie named after an attraction in Disneyland can only be a spooky adventure for the whole family. Eddie Murphy takes his family to an abandoned mansion but soon discovers that paranormal powers are at work…

The Conjuring
There is something behind you! With The Conjuring, James Wan delivers an old-fashioned haunted house movie. James Wan is also known for his film Insidious.

Beetlejuice
Michael Keaton is Beetlejuice in this great movie by Tim Burton. Say it once… Say it twice… But we dare you to say it THREE TIMES.
After Adam and Barbara Maitland die together in a car accident, she is told that they must continue to live as ghosts in their own homes. The couple likes this very much, until another (living) family moves in and they can’t stand it. In order to protect their beautiful home from the Deetz family, Adam and Barbara call in Beetlejuice ‘Free lance bio-exorcist’. A professional tease that should scare the family away. This plan backfired quickly when Beetlejuice turns out to be life-threatening.

Scream
This horror by Wes Craven meets all the criteria of a perfect slasher, and at the same time, he takes the genre to a new level. The film is full of references to classics.
Santa Rosa, the schoolgirl Sidney’s hometown, falls prey to the violent willfulness of a psychopathic serial killer. He uses all sorts of bloody tricks from various horror films in his murders. Sidney’s classmate Casey Becker is the first victim. However, Sidney’s friends don’t take the incident very seriously. On the other hand, Sydney only gets more anxious when sensational journalist Gale Weathers arrives in town. When she and her charms police officer Dewey stop the investigation, only Sidney can stop the killer. The only question is whether her knowledge of horror films is big enough.

The Addams Family
In the satirical film by debutant Barry Sonnenfeld, the viewer witnesses the Addams family’s special lifestyle who are mainly interested in death and destruction, everything grotesque and paranormal activities. Everyone around them thinks the family is weird while they are warm-hearted people who, like their neighbors, are committed to the community and are not averse to a fun party.
Uncle Fester has been missing for 25 years. A ruined lawyer discovers this and suggests a fake uncle as the long-missing Fester in order to get hold of the family’s assets. This fake uncle quickly adapts to the Addams family’s macabre life, but the family’s daughter doesn’t trust it completely.

The Babysitter: Killer Queen
The Babysitter: Killer Queen is the sequel to The Babysitter released in 2017. In Killer Queen, we once again see Cole, who, two years after defeating a satanic cult led by his babysitter Bee, is still haunted by the horrible events of that night.
Since the disappearance of Bee and her friends, no one believes Cole anymore. With the exception of his neighbor Melanie, with whom Cole is in love right up to his ears. She convinces him to go to a party at a nearby lake. When unexpectedly old enemies turn up that night, Cole has to do everything he can to survive.
